Filmer was an advocate of the divine right of kings. Locke is arguing for a society based on limited power and divisions of power whereas filmer wants a patriarchal society. People in the patriarchal society must be bound by obligations to family, religious groups, tribes, and love. One side neglects the emotion obligations based on love, and the modern liberal side focuses on reason alone. Characteristics of a traditional society: everyone has a status that is usually inherited; this status will determine your role in the society and in the economy gender roles.
